Project Description

In Mid October 2006 Albatech Building Restoration Inc. started 2006 Exterior Wall Rehabilitation program.

The building located at 110 Bloor Street West in Toronto, is 21-storey high-rise residential building. Due to the poor existing condition of the concrete forming part of the north and south corners of exterior concrete end walls immediate repairs were required.

The project started with the installation of hoarding, site protection, and covered walkways.

This rehabilitation program involved:

• Removal of the existing wall coating;
• Localized repair of all concrete deterioration;
• Replacement of joint sealant between concrete wall and curtain wall;
• Application of new elastomeric wall coating on exposed concrete wall at corners on north and south elevations.
